A Software Developer, who will work in a small team of talented developers, following agile practices to develop high quality scalable solutions on Linux and Cloud platforms. You will be joining our sports platform pre-game and in-play team, working on our flagship Sports product to enhance our product offering with innovative new features. It is an exciting time as we continue to grow based on the constant success of our product, and new opportunities in emerging markets. In this role, you will help to deliver the best front end and user centric experience for our customers and team members. You will be exposed to challenges beyond the client facing products and have ability to develop low latency, highly available and scalable solutions. With a solid foundation in software delivery, your technical knowledge, attention to detail, people skills and passion for software development will be invaluable to the success of the team.
This role is eligible for inclusion in the Company’s hybrid working from home policy.
